		<description>Our company is also a victim of the abuses of Quezon City Hall. Our agency has been in operations  since 2003 as a security agency. For 3 years, we were assessed based on our income for the previous years as per  our records. Starting 2007 we were assessed  on the amount that they perceived we earned  for the previous years.  We still tolerated it because we didn&#039;t have any choice and it was affordable on our part. But for this year 2010, we are so disappointed because they assessed us for 18 million pesos where in fact we only earned less than 5 million for 2009. Ang sabi namin kahit they will examine all our books of accounts and every records that we have just to prove that  we don&#039;t earned such amount for 2009. Ayaw talagang pirmahan ng treasurer kasi dapat ang basis 18 million pesos daw and we will be paying more than  P160,000  for the entire year. Since we could not really afford to pay such amount dahil hindi naman talaga namin kinita, we just closed our business in Quezon City rather than penalized to pay said amount.  

Sana ma correct nila this kind of procedure because they are not encouraging small businessmen to do business in Quezon City.  Sana mabasa ni Mayor Belmonte ang ganitong palakad ng mga tao niya sa City Hall. They are not helping their constituents they are in fact,  pernalizing them.</description>
